§ 18-4-16. Payments or transfers to fiduciaries — Effect of misapplication by fiduciary.
A person who in good faith pays or transfers to a fiduciary any money or other property, which the fiduciary is authorized to receive, is not responsible for the proper application of the money or other property by the fiduciary; and any right or title acquired from the fiduciary in consideration of the payment or transfer is not invalid in consequence of a misapplication by the fiduciary.
History of Section.P.L. 1960, ch. 147, § 3.
